The EPOMAKER Theory TH68 Pro is a compact 65% mechanical gaming keyboard featuring 67 keys plus a rotary knob, designed for both Windows and Mac users. It offers hot swappable switches, triple connectivity modes (Bluetooth 5.0, 2.4GHz, USB-C), and customizable RGB lighting, making it a versatile choice for gamers and professionals alike.

Thocky sounds
I picked this keyboard up as I was looking for one with a smaller footprint but also preset switches with great RGB. This is the one for me! Very great construction of the keyboard; I like how there is a separate RGB window on the side of the case. The USB-C port being on the left is a style choice I'm not too fond of (I would prefer center but that's more a personal taste). Out of the box, it types really well and the sea salt switches give off a clacky but subtly thocky sound. I would recommend this for those that want a decent budget entry keyboard that also has a small footprint on your computer area.

bad 2.4ghz connectivity at 1 foot apart from keyboard to dongle
i just got this keyboard today and i love it!! the lights, the sounds of my gateron yellow pro switches and my custom keycaps. my only one unfortunate bad review is the dongle. which is i mainly wanted something that's wireless. i literally have my pc next to me and it's an itx build btw. but when i type it lags when i type (ex. A ) it sometimes doesn't register it while im typing until i move my keyboard closer to my pc (dongle) and it types as normal like if it's in wired mode. idk if it's a software issue. i used the software and checked any updates but there's nothing new for the TK68 software. i really hope it's a software issue and not just the unit itself. i wonder if anyone else has this issue. but like i said i really love this. the only down fall is the range of the dongle really super short distance.
